php关于生成图片时的emoji问题请教?

在做关于微信的开发,获取到用户的昵称中有emoji内容,怎么能把这样的emoji内容生成到图片中呢?用的是imagettftext

阅读 6k
2 个回答

核心思路大致以下:

1、使用正则表达式判断字符串内是否包含emoji表情
2、若存在,则将emoji的字符串编码取出来,与emoji图片库进行比对,获取其的emoji图片
3、将用户昵称生成固定大小的图片,然后与emoji图片进行图像处理,一般是两张图片合成一张,或两张合到一张更大的图片中去
4、将图片合成到你的海报上

我想你是卡在了获取emoji图片的问题上了?
你可以参考

首先您的谢谢解答!

不是存入数据库问题,是在微信中的一个应用场景,比如生成一个类海报的图片,这个时候需要把用户的昵称放在图片上,所以就是我现在描述的使用场景问题了

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题